It's VERY responsive, which is both a plus and a minus. It can get very weird, and even unruly, at extreme settings, but there are also some cool tones that you wouldn't normally get from an Envelope Filter pedal.

 

Using any of the Filter settings (HP/BP/LP), I was able to get useful, musical sounds, and some more offbeat, Synth-like tones. The Up & Down modes are very much like what you'll find on any Envelope Filter, but the Pitch Mode is more like the Keyboard Tracking on an Analog Synth. I got some surprisingly cool sounds using Pitch Mode with the High-Pass Filter.

 

The Cutoff knob controls the Cutoff Frequency of the Filter, and the Peak knob acts like a Resonance control; be careful with settings much past Noon or 1 O'clock on the Peak knob, unless you want sirens and whistles coming out of your Amp.

 

The Glide control is somewhat like the Attack portion of a Synth's ADSR Envelope Generator; in plain English, it determines how long it takes for the Filter to open. Long Glide settings make for some very cool sounds, if you play slowly and let the notes sustain. Short Glide settings produce quicker response times, but if you dial the Glide knob all the way back to 0, you risk getting some very choppy accidental trigger sounds.

 

The Blend knob does add Gain, as the video points out, but as always with Compression, Less Is More, or Probably Enough. At higher Blend settings, with the Cutoff and Peak around Noon, I got a very distinct, and very audible "bacon sizzling" tone; if you've ever heard it, nothing else describes it. Lower Cutoff & Peak settings, combined with the different Filters will produce different tones, down to low rumbles.

 

In fairness, I didn't need to dial the Blend that high in order to get a decent sound level, I just wanted to hear what would happen. For my purposes, I don't need the Blend knob much beyond 9 O'clock, if at all.

 

I haven't found the Resotron to be a noisy pedal, overall, unless I dial in some extreme settings, in which regard it behaves very much like the Filter on an Analog Synth. Still, YEMV, as always.

 

IMHO, if you want that Grateful Dead "Fire On The Mountain/Estimated Prophet" sound, the Resotron will do it. That Funk sound with the barre 9th chord, you've got it. If you want a very versatile alternative to a standard BP Filter-based Wah-Wah pedal, plug an Expression pedal into the Resotron, and you'll have access to a whole range of sounds you can't get from a Crybaby.

 

Overall, it gives me even more variety of sounds than I expected from it, as well as the sounds I knew I wanted, always a good thing. I expect I'll find even more sounds in it, as I have more time to experiment with it.

 

One thing the Resotron doesn't have is an LFO, so you can't get Stepped Filter/S&H sounds, or more subtle faux-Phaser effects out of it. If you want that sound, check out the EQD Spatial Delivery ($200+/-) or the Subdecay Prometheus Deluxe ($325?), or, if you're crazy like me, consider getting the EHX 8 Step ($144) to drive any of your pedals that have an EXP In jack.
